Here are some ideas of the fallout that occurs in your Internet settings after some infections have been deleted and how set things straight.
Depending on how you removed the infection (the removal procedure is well documented), sometimes there are a few other things to do later.
Some malware knows that you will try to get in the Internet to try to find a hair removal method if it adjusts things on your system to prevent you to do so. Even if you delete the malware using several analytical tools, tools cannot tell if the Internet settings have been modified by malicious software or put you that on purpose so he leaves the only parameters (and your system cannot connect).
The malware hope that you will not be able to understand these things and give up and just reinstall your XP, do an install repair or by using a Restore Point. Sometimes it breaks these things too, but you can usually remedy without the use of one of these methds (which aren't really patches at all)...
If you have reinstalled XP, this may not apply to your situation, but it would be a good start:
We will check your network connection properties.
Some malware will alter these settings and your anti malware software can't tell if you have changed the malware changed them or so, after removal of infections, it will leave just the settings as he finds them (it is usually a good thing), but can leave your disabled Internet access.
Click Start, run and enter in the box:Inetcpl.cpl
Click OK to launch the Internet Properties Control Panel, choose connections, LAN settings.
Or, in Internet Explorer click on tools, Options, connections, LAN settings.
These settings control your Internet access for all browsers.
On most environments, not independent, there will be check automatically detect settings and the other boxes are (as Proxy Server) is disabled.
Automatically detect the setting checked =
Use the automatic configuration script = unchecked
Use a proxy server for your LAN = not checkedMake changes, then click OK, OK to save the settings.
Check your settings for how your network adapter gets its IP and DNS settings. On most home systems, these parameters must be defined for the system will get the settings automatically.
If you have another system on your network that works, you can compare these settings with the settings of the system which is not a work and make adjustments.
Click Start, settings, Control Panel, network connections, and then select your current network connection.
On the general tab, click Properties.
In the drop down in the Middle, find and highlight the selection of Internet Protocol (TCP/IP) and click Properties.
In the Internet Protocol Properties window, the usual selections are to get the IP and DNS settings automatically. Select the following two options:
Obtain an IP address automatically
Get a DNS server address automatically
The rest of the options on the screen should then be grayed out/not available.
Make changes, then click OK, OK to save the settings.
Restart your computer and test your connection.
If it still does not work, check your settings are still in place after a restart and then release and renewal IP of your network device configuration settings.
Click Start, run and enter in the box:
cmd
Click OK to open a command prompt window, and then type the following commands:
ipconfig/release
ipconfig / renew
outputRestart your computer and test your connection.

About security tool infection - if you have a dual-boot computer you can simply start the infected partition on the unaffected system and scan with malwarebytes to get rid of him?
Who would not be able to completely remove the infections. It might be able to delete infected files, but it would not be able to clean the Windows registry of the infected system. Boulder computer Maven

Your system is infected with a rogue antivirus program. It's called "thugs" because he pretended to be a good guy but is really bad. Don't pay them!
Search for removal here Bleeping Computer how removal steps - of - http://www.bleepingcomputer.com/forums/forum55.html
or here - Malwarebytes malware removal Guide - http://tinyurl.com/5xrpftMalwarebytes' Anti-malware (MBAM) or SuperAntiSpyware will often do the job. Both have free versions and you don't need to buy these programs.
You need to get all the programs/tools from a different computer, known to clean and put it on a Flash DRIVE or burn it to a CD - R to be used on the infected machine.
These can work for you, and all can be good. However, in many cases the computer will also infected with other horses of Trojan and protected by a rootkit. These machines are extremely difficult to clean.
If your machine is one of these cases, either get guided help to one of the following specialized forums OR backup your data and do a clean install of Windows. It's your choice. If you don't know how to back up your data or how to do a clean install, you can take your machine to a local computer professional.
